Oven Roasted Cauliflower & Brussels Sprouts

Gluten Free, Dairy Free, Paleo, Vegan, Vegetarian

Ingredients

  • 1 bunch brussels sprouts

  • 1 cauliflower head

  • Avocado oil

  • Salt

  • Garlic Powder

Directions

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ees. Lay parchment paper over a baking dish.

  • If brussels are small, leave as is, but if the brussels are large, cut in half.

  • Cut cauliflower head into florets. Combine brussels & cauliflower into bowl.

  • Drizzle avocado oil (about 3 tbsp, but add more or less). Sprinkle salt + garlic powder. Mix all together.

  • Throw in the oven for about 30 min. If you like it crispy, broil for the last 5 min. Enjoy!
